Wednesday, March 31, 2010

The Leak

Eddie Grams is back with another movie this year. It is a mini 16 minute film full of action. We think he did a really good job and so did all the riders in the video. Watch out for Sean Black and Ted Borland, they have some very serious parts. Enjoy!

No comments: